Output c7508781817d7fb5dc6bb68b8ab467e2754193ea8a1caaf5111678cd2cd96aea:3

value
95029348
script pubkey
OP_0 OP_PUSHBYTES_20 cf7127d85b2b9217140be4859a82b20b39e2a875
address
bc1qeacj0kzm9wfpw9qtujze4q4jpvu792r4yurj8f
transaction
c7508781817d7fb5dc6bb68b8ab467e2754193ea8a1caaf5111678cd2cd96aea
spent
true